Late yesterday I observed a pair of Broad-winged Hawks in a mating flight display just southwest of the intersection of Mulock and Bathurst in Newmarket. I obseerved a pair of the same species late Sunday afternoon in the Eldred King forest tract just northeast of the intersection of St. John's Sideroad and McCowan near Ballantrae. Also in the general vicinity of Ballantrae was an adult Red-shouldered Hawk hunting on the margin of a small pond on the south side of Vandorf Sideroad just west of McCowan. A male Northern Harrier was being hassled by two crows at St. John's Sideroad and Woodbine (southwest side).
